#!/usr/bin/env python3
import argparse
import fcntl
import os
import random
import serial
import string
import subprocess
import sys
import time
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ser()
parser.add_argument("--port0",type=str, help="tty name of CH348 port #1 to test")
parser.add_argument("--port1",type=str, help="tty name of CH348 port #2 to test")
parser.add_argument("--lava", help="Send LAVA signal", action="store_true")
parser.add_argument("--zero", help="Only zeroes and show change", action="store_true")
parser.add_argument("--slow", help="Slow mode", action="store_true")
parser.add_argument("--parallel", help="Test all ports in parallel")
args = parser.parse_args()
if args.parallel:
allports = args.parallel.split(',')
if len(allports) == 0:
print('ERROR: not enough ports to test')
sys.exit(1)
#allports = []
print(sys.argv[0])
allp = []
#qp = subprocess.Popen('du -a /usr/', shell=True, st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E, stdin=subprocess.PIPE)
#allp.append(qp)
#qp = subprocess.Popen('ls /usr/portage', shell=True, st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E, stdin=subprocess.PIPE)
#allp.append(qp)
for ports in allports:
p = ports.split(':')
if len(p) != 2:
sys.exit(1)
cmd = f'{sys.argv[0]} --port0 {p[0]} --port1 {p[1]}'
print(cmd)
qp = subprocess.Popen(cmd, shell=True, stdout=subprocess.PIPE, stderr=subprocess.PIPE, stdin=subprocess.PIPE)
#flags = fcntl.fcntl(qp.stdout, fcntl.F_GETFL)
#flags = flags | os.O_NONBLOCK
#fcntl.fcntl(qp.stdout, fcntl.F_SETFL, flags)
#flags = fcntl.fcntl(qp.stderr, fcntl.F_GETFL)
#flags = flags | os.O_NONBLOCK
#fcntl.fcntl(qp.stderr, fcntl.F_SETFL, flags)
allp.append(qp)
ret = 0
print('DEBUG: start')
while len(allp) > 0:
for qp in allp:
print(f"START {qp.args} ret={qp.returncode}")
try:
stdout, errs = qp.communicate(timeout=1)
out = stdout.decode('utf8')
print(out)
except subprocess.TimeoutExpired:
pass
if qp.returncode is not None:
print(f"EXIT {qp.args} ret={qp.returncode}")
allp.remove(qp)
continue
#qp.stdout.flush()
line = 'x'
while line != '':
line = qp.stderr.readline().decode('UTF8').rstrip()
print(line)
line = 'x'
while line != '':
line = qp.stdout.readline().decode('UTF8').rstrip()
print(line)
#print(qp.returncode)
print(f"RUN {qp.args} ret={qp.returncode}")
#time.sleep(1)
x = qp.communicate(timeout=1)
print(x)
if qp.returncode is not None:
print(f"EXIT {qp.args} ret={qp.returncode}")
if qp.returncode != 0:
ret = qp.returncode
allp.remove(qp)
sys.exit(ret)
BAUDS = [1200, 1800, 2400, 4800, 9600, 19200, 38400, 57600, 115200, 230400, 1500000, 921600]
BAUDS = [9600, 19200, 38400, 57600, 115200, 230400, 1500000, 921600]
ret = 0
print(f'serial test v0 for {args.port0} {args.port1}')
# send string s (len l) from t0 to t1
def send_recv(t0, t1, s, l):
print(f"DEBUG: send_recv {l}")
sent = 0
recved = 0
rbuf = ''
done = False
timeout = 0
while not done:
if sent < l:
sizetosend = random.randint(1, l - sent)
tosend = s[sent:sent + sizetosend]
t0.write(tosend.encode('UTF8'))
sent += sizetosend
print(f"DEBUG: sent {sizetosend}/{l} sent={sent} remains={l-sent}")
time.sleep(random.randint(250, 750) / 1000)
if recved < l:
x1 = t1.read(random.randint(1, 256))
try:
d = x1.decode("UTF8")
except UnicodeDecodeError:
print("ERROR: UNICODE ERROR")
return 1
rsize = len(d)
print(f"DEBUG: RECV {rsize}")
rbuf += d
recved += rsize
if recved == l:
done = True
timeout += 1
if timeout > 1000:
done = True
if rbuf == s:
print(f"DEBUG: string are equal")
else:
print(f"DEBUG: string are different")
def test(s0, s1):
print(f'DEBUG: serial test {s0} {s1}')
DOCTS=0
for baud in BAUDS:
print("TRY %s to %s baud=%d\n" % (s0, s1, baud))
t0 = serial.Serial(s0, baud, timeout=1, parity=serial.PARITY_EVEN, rtscts=DOCTS)
t1 = serial.Serial(s1, baud, timeout=1, parity=serial.PARITY_EVEN, rtscts=DOCTS)
for size in [32, 64, 96, 192, 256, 1024, 2048]:
readbuf = ''
flen = 0
pattern = string.printable
rstr = ''.join(random.choice(pattern) for i in range(size))
if args.slow:
send_recv(t0, t1, rstr, size)
continue
if args.zero:
rstr = ""
for i in range(size):
rstr += "0"
print(f"DEBUG! len={len(rstr)}")
t0.write(rstr.encode('UTF8'))
t1.write(b"PLOP\n")
timeout = 0
while flen < size and timeout < 10:
x0 = t0.read(4096)
x1 = t1.read(4096)
try:
d = x1.decode("UTF8")
rsize = len(d)
except UnicodeDecodeError:
print("ERROR: UNICODE ERROR")
d = x1.decode("UTF8", errors="ignore")
rsize = len(d)
print("STRING USED:")
print(rstr)
print("STRING RECV:")
print(d)
# display recv only in case of error
if rsize != size:
print(f"\tRECV {rsize}")
readbuf += d
flen += rsize
timeout += 1
#print(f"SENT: {rstr}")
#print(f"RECV: {readbuf}")
print(f"DEBUG: sent {size}, recv {flen} timeout={timeout} baud={baud}")
if flen != size:
print("ERROR: sizes are different")
if args.lava:
print("<LAVA_SIGNAL_TESTCASE TEST_CASE_ID=ch348-2a2-%d-%d RESULT=fail>" % (baud, size))
sys.exit(1)
continue
if readbuf != rstr:
i = 0
ndiff = 0
first = True
while i < size:
if readbuf[i] != rstr[i]:
if args.zero or first:
print(f"different at {i} {readbuf[i]} {rstr[i]}")
first = False
ndiff += 1
i += 1
print("================================================================")
print(f"ERROR: strings are different (ndiff={ndiff})")
if args.lava:
print("<LAVA_SIGNAL_TESTCASE TEST_CASE_ID=ch348-2a2-%d-%d RESULT=fail>" % (baud, size))
sys.exit(1)
continue
if args.lava:
print("<LAVA_SIGNAL_TESTCASE TEST_CASE_ID=ch348-2a2-%d-%d RESULT=pass>" % (baud, size))
test(args.port0, args.port1)
sys.exit(ret)
